Offensive coordinator Chip Kelly met with the Ohio State media for the first time on Tuesday, and if his words are to be believed, his fit in Ryan Day's program seems glove-like.

Having known Day since the Ohio State head coach was in his youth, Kelly's reasoning for coming to Columbus was to step back from a head coaching role and go somewhere he could run an offense, coach a position and be happy around people he enjoys.

The first 45 minutes of the Buckeyes' first spring practice were open to the media as well on Tuesday, and two of the most noteworthy takeaways were Sonny Styles playing linebacker and Luke Montgomery lining up at right guard.

Overall, the depth of talent on Ohio State's roster is striking as it starts another spring. There aren't many question marks on the depth chart as of March, making the expectations for the 2024 season nothing less than a national championship.
